异步主机和同步主机区别大吗,异步主机和同步主机区别,异步主机与同步主机,深度解析两者的区别及影响
- 综合资讯
- 2024-10-05 20:41:07
- 2

异步主机与同步主机在数据传输和处理方式上存在显著差异。异步主机以非阻塞方式处理任务,适用于高并发场景,而同步主机则按顺序执行任务,适用于对顺序性要求高的应用。这两者的区...
学习,,异步主机与同步主机主要区别在于任务处理方式。异步主机允许任务非顺序执行,提高系统响应速度;而同步主机任务需顺序执行,可能导致响应速度降低。两者在系统性能、资源利用率等方面影响显著。深入了解区别,有助于优化系统设计和提升用户体验。
随着信息技术的不断发展,主机在计算机系统中扮演着越来越重要的角色,在众多主机类型中,异步主机和同步主机因其工作原理和性能特点,被广泛应用于不同的应用场景,异步主机与同步主机的区别大吗?本文将从多个方面对这两种主机进行深入解析。
定义及工作原理
1、异步主机
异步主机是指在工作过程中,各个处理单元之间没有固定的时序关系,各个处理单元可以独立地完成自己的任务,在异步主机中,任务的执行顺序和速度可以根据实际情况进行调整,具有较高的灵活性和适应性。
2、同步主机
同步主机是指在工作过程中,各个处理单元之间存在着固定的时序关系,各个处理单元必须按照规定的顺序和速度执行任务,在同步主机中,任务的执行顺序和速度受到严格限制,难以适应动态变化的环境。
性能特点
1、异步主机
(1)性能优势:异步主机具有以下性能优势:
① 高效性:异步主机可以根据任务需求动态调整任务执行顺序和速度,从而提高系统的整体性能。
② 可扩展性:异步主机可以方便地增加新的处理单元,提高系统处理能力。
③ 容错性:异步主机具有较高的容错性,能够有效应对处理单元故障。
(2)性能劣势:异步主机也存在以下性能劣势:
① 控制复杂:异步主机需要复杂的控制机制来协调各个处理单元之间的协作。
② 资源竞争:异步主机中,各个处理单元可能存在资源竞争,导致性能下降。
2、同步主机
(1)性能优势:同步主机具有以下性能优势:
① 易于控制:同步主机中,各个处理单元按照固定的时序执行任务,便于控制。
② 通信效率:同步主机中,各个处理单元之间通信效率较高。
(2)性能劣势:同步主机也存在以下性能劣势:
① 性能受限:同步主机中,各个处理单元必须按照固定的时序执行任务,难以发挥处理单元的最大性能。
② 扩展性差:同步主机难以适应处理单元的增加,扩展性较差。
应用场景
1、异步主机
异步主机适用于以下应用场景:
(1)实时性要求较高的系统,如实时监控系统、实时控制系统等。
(2)需要动态调整任务执行顺序和速度的系统,如人工智能、大数据处理等。
2、同步主机
同步主机适用于以下应用场景:
(1)对实时性要求不高的系统,如文件服务器、Web服务器等。
(2)对通信效率要求较高的系统,如网络通信设备等。
异步主机与同步主机在性能特点和应用场景上存在明显差异,在实际应用中,应根据系统需求选择合适的主机类型,总体而言,异步主机在性能、可扩展性和容错性方面具有优势,而同步主机在控制复杂度和通信效率方面表现较好,在考虑主机类型时,需综合考虑系统需求、成本、性能等因素,以实现最优的系统设计。
本文链接:https://www.zhitaoyun.cn/131573.html
发表评论